为什么在51单片机中,编程最开始不用对时钟等进行初试化,而DSP要对系统时钟,GPIO等进行初始化

 我来答
cdyzxy
2018-04-10 · TA获得超过2.1万个赞
知道大有可为答主
回答量:1.4万
采纳率:85%
帮助的人:3737万
展开全部
单片机主频比较低,一般都用最高速跑,因此硬件设置一般都是最高速为默认状态,软件不用特殊设置,只要复位就是要的运行速率
DSP主频高,接DSP的晶振频率一般只是主频的几分之一,因此需要配置将晶振频率倍频才能实现cpu的高速运行频率,这个初始化(对PLL的初始化工作)是必要的;由于DSP提供的管脚比较多,而且复用情况也比较常见,因此要设置DSP管脚的使用,即题目中的对GPIO的初始化,实际上是对复用管脚功能的设置。
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式